Support equipment which includes, but is not limited to:
Part cleaning and nishing equipment - this may be a very simple system, or more complex, depending on your
needs and space. Minimally, two covered tubs are needed to accommodate ProX 800 print pads so that the parts
may be washed and rinsed after building.
Sink(s).
Resin storage cabinet.
Workbench—for processing parts and removing supports—“green” area and clean area with down-draft table for
sanding.
Any desired post-processing equipment—to sand, join, grind, polish, paint or plate SLA parts.
Compressed air connection with pressure controller and fast-closing connection for part nishing, if desired.
Recommended safety equipment and supplies:
Fire extinguishers.
Use National Fire Protection Association Class B extinguishers such as carbon dioxide, dry chemical, or
foam.
Smoke alarm in room.
Eyewash stations.
Protective clothing, including chemical-resistant nitrile gloves and lab coats with long sleeves.
Safety eye glasses with side shields and UV coating.
Hazardous waste cans for chemicals
